The Bachelor of Arts (Honours) Scheme in Business, comprising six programmes, namely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business,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business (Finance),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business (Health Services Management),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business (Human Resource Management),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business (International Business) and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business (Operations and Supply Chain Management), is designed to equip students with the necessary knowledge and competencies to become a professional in the business sector. Graduates are expected to be adaptable to environmental changes, all-round, holistic, articulate, and respectful to others norms and cultures. Graduates are expected to possess proficient business communication skills and stand ready for further professional development. They will be capable of embarking on employment in a relevant profession. 08 PolyU-SPEED Award Programmes

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business (Finance) The programme is accredited by the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A) Institute. Students and graduates are eligible to apply for waiver of some of the education courses of the Institute of Financial Planners of Hong Kong (IFPHK) &. Graduates are also eligible to receive partial exemption from the professional examinations of the Hong Kong Institute of Chartered Secretaries (HKICS) and the Hong Kong Securities and Investment Institute (HKSI) &.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business (Health Services Management) Students and graduates are eligible to apply for Associate Membership of the Hong Kong College of Health Service Executives (HKCHSE) and Affiliated Membership of the Hong Kong Institute of Occupational and Environmental Hygiene (HKIOEH). Students are also eligible to apply for Student Membership of the Hong Kong Occupational Safety and Health Association (HKOSHA).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business (Human Resource Management) The programme is fully endorsed by the Hong Kong Institute of Human Resource Management (HKIHRM). Students are eligible to apply to HKIHRM as Student Member and graduates are eligible to apply to HKIHRM as Associate Member. Bachelor of Arts (Honours) in Business (Operations and Supply Chain Management) Students are eligible to apply for student membership of the Chartered Institute of Logistics and Transport in Hong Kong (CILTHK) and the Hong Kong Logistics Association (HKLA). & The professional bodies have the sole right to award exemptions. A recognised Associate Degree or a Higher Diploma or equivalent qualification^. Those who do not possess the above-mentioned qualifications but have reached the age of 25 before 1 September, in the year in which they seek admission, may apply as mature applicants. Mature applicants should possess relevant work experience in senior positions and have completed post-secondary studies in related fields. They will also be required to pass an admission test and demonstrate to the Admission Interview Panel their ability to complete the programme. ^ The main medium of instruction of the study programmes concerned should be English. Applicants who have completed programmes with other languages as the main medium of instruction are required to attain the following English Language requirement: IELTS 6.0 or TOEFL 550 (paper based); 80 (Internet based).
